1. Pairing Mode
Symptom: Earbuds blink blue rapidly
Cause: The earbuds are in pairing mode, searching for a compatible Bluetooth device.
Solution: Activate Bluetooth on your device and select the JLab earbuds from the list of available devices.
2. Low Battery
Symptom: Earbuds blink blue slowly and intermittently
Cause: The earbuds are running low on battery.
Solution: Connect the charging case to a power source and place the earbuds inside. The blue light will turn solid when the earbuds are fully charged.
3. Firmware Update
Symptom: Earbuds blink blue and red alternately
Cause: The earbuds are receiving a firmware update.
Solution: Do not interrupt the update process. Allow the earbuds to complete the update, which may take several minutes.
4. Bluetooth Connection Issue
Symptom: Earbuds blink blue and white alternately
Cause: The earbuds are unable to establish a stable Bluetooth connection.
Solution: Reset the earbuds by pressing and holding the power button for 10 seconds. Then, try pairing the earbuds with your device again.
5. Microphone Mute Mode
Symptom: One earbud blinks blue rapidly
Cause: The microphone on the corresponding earbud is muted.
Solution: Double-tap the touch panel on the earbud to unmute the microphone.
6. Factory Reset
Symptom: Earbuds blink blue rapidly for an extended period
Cause: The earbuds need to be factory reset.
Solution: Press and hold the power button on both earbuds for 10 seconds. The earbuds will turn off and then start blinking blue. Release the buttons once the earbuds start blinking.
7. Hardware Issue
Symptom: Earbuds blink blue continuously or erratically
Cause: A hardware issue may be preventing the earbuds from functioning properly.
Solution: Contact JLab customer support for assistance. They may offer a replacement or repair service.
